Coupang Play (Korean쿠팡플레이) is a South Korean video on demand over-the-top streaming television service launched by Coupang in December 2020.[2] It is based on the former Hooq's assets. After the 2022 Saturday Night Live Korea sketch lampooning Korean presidential candidates went viral, Coupang Play gained popularity with a reasonable subscription fee compared to other OTT services such as Netflix, Wavve and TVING.[3] Coupang Play is included as part of Coupang's Rocket Wow paid membership.[4]

With 6.34 million subscribers by August 2023, Coupang Play had the fastest year-on-year subscriber growth compared to other streaming platforms.[5] After the addition of sports broadcasting, it had 8.05 million active users by January 2024.[1][6] Along with live streaming sports, the increase in original programs has drawn more users.[7]

In March 2025, Coupang Play acquired the exclusive South Korean rights to select English-language films and television shows from Max and Warner Bros. Pictures in a distribution deal with Warner Bros. Discovery.[8]

The service became available to general Coupang members as a free ad-supported platform in June 2025.[9]

Programming

Sports

Football

  • South Korea national football team
  • K League[10]
  • Bundesliga (from 2024–25 season)[11]
  • DFB-Pokal
  • Carabao Cup
  • La Liga (from 2023–24 season)[12]
  • Ligue 1[10]
  • Major League Soccer (2025, Los Angeles FC games only)
  • England: Premier League, FA Cup (from 2025/26 season)[13]
  • Eredivisie (from 2024–25 season)[10] (Feyenoord matches only)
  • AFC (2025–2028)[14]
    • National teams
      • 2026 FIFA World Cup qualification (from third round)[lower-alpha 1]
      • AFC Asian Cup (2023,[15] 2027)[lower-alpha 2]
      • 2026 AFC Women's Asian Cup
      • AFC Junior/Youth Championships
        • Men's/boys
          • AFC U-23 Asian Cup
          • AFC U-20 Asian Cup
          • AFC U-17 Asian Cup
        • Women's/girls
          • AFC U-20 Women's Asian Cup
          • AFC U-17 Women's Asian Cup
      • AFC Futsal Championships
        • AFC Futsal Asian Cup
        • AFC U-20 Futsal Asian Cup
        • AFC Women's Futsal Asian Cup
    • Clubs
      • AFC Champions League Elite
      • AFC Champions League Two
      • AFC Women's Champions League

Other sports

  • National Football League (shared with NFL Game Pass International on DAZN)[16]
  • Formula One[10]
  • One Championship[17]
  • FIVB Volleyball Women's Nations League
  • Coupang Play Series
